Do not fall for ‘nefarious designs’ of BJP, RSS: Tripura Chief Minister Manik Sarkar

Manik Sarkar alleged that RSS, BJP and Indigenous People's Front of Tripura are conspiring to defeat the pro-poor Left government in Tripura, which is pursuing an alternative path.

AGARTALA: Tripura Chief Minister Manik Sarkar on Sunday urged the people of the state to resist the nefarious designs of the Bhartiya Janata Party (BJP) and the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h against the Left Front government in the state.

“They will turn India into a theocratic state. They will decide what one will eat, wear or with whom one makes friendship with. In the name of ‘gau rakshak’ (cow protectors), they are creating lot of troubles. They are trying to create such an atmosphere here,” he said while addressing a Centre of India Trade Unions (CITU) rally at Vivekananda ground here.

He also alleged that RSS, BJP and Indigenous People's Front of Tripura (IPTF) are conspiring to defeat the pro-poor Left government in Tripura, which is pursuing an alternative path.

Sarkar, who has been the Chief Minister of Tripura since 1998, also called upon the attendees to take a lead role in the formation of the Left Front government for the eighth time in the state with increased number of votes and seats.

The chief minister, while accepting that his government may not have solved every problem in the state, he emphasized that his government had never taken any initiative which was against the people of the state.​
